In addition to martial arts dramas, another major genre of Taiwanese TV dramas in the 1980s was romance dramas, and many classic masterpieces were born, earning enough tears from the audience.

In August 1983, a family-themed drama series "Stars Know My Heart" produced by Taiwan Television was broadcast, which starred Wu Jingxian, Shi Annie, Xiang Zhong, Hu Jiawei and so on. The play won several awards at the 1984 Golden Bell Awards. Wu Jingxian became the Golden Bell Award for Best Actress with the role of Gu Qiuxia.

Wu Jingxian originally made a cameo appearance in "The Stars Know My Heart", the original role was not much, but after the episode was broadcast, many viewers who cared about and sympathized with Gu Qiuxia's fate wrote letters asking the TV station not to let gu Qiuxia, who was terminally ill, die, and the choreographers had to extend her life as long as possible, and finally had to let her die.

"The Stars Know My Heart" set a record for the highest ratings of Taiwan's three major television stations, and when it was broadcast in the mainland, I don't know how many viewers cried, the plot was deeply moving, and the majority of the audience all wept for the ups and downs of the fate of the characters in the play. People have remembered the image of a great mother such as "Gu Qiuxia" and have a deeper understanding and understanding of maternal love and affection.

In 1984, China Television produced a love drama "A Cut of Plum", which starred Kou Shixun and Shen Hairong. In 1988, "A Cut of Plum" was introduced to the mainland CCTV broadcast, which immediately caused a very high rating, and its theme song "A Cut of Plum" was widely sung, and also achieved the singer Fei Yuqing.

The story tells that zhao Shijun (Kou Shixun), a bloody man, gives up his true love of heart (Shen Hairong) in order to prevent water shortages in the whole town of Shahe, and marries Qiu Ling (Li Lie), the daughter of Mang Kou Wanquan, who threatens to cut off the water source at that time. Since then, these two women and one man have hovered on the edge of love and morality, coupled with another emotional entanglement between the loving enemies Liang Yongchang (Pang Xianglin) and Su Wenyin (Zhu Liyin), thus involving two generations of love feuds that are constantly cutting and chaotic.

North wind, frost, proud snow, red plum, picturesque scenes, two generations of grievances intertwined, poignant love stories have made countless audiences moved. The theme song "A Cut of Plum" sung by Fei Yuqing has become an immortal classic in the Chinese song world, and has been sung to this day and has endured for a long time.

In the same year, China Television also broadcast another romance drama "Last Night Star", starring Kou Shixun, Shen Shihua, Zhang Yongyong, Zhang Peihua and others.

The drama tells the story of Qiu Suyun, who grew up in the city, and his brother Qiu Weilong accompanied his sick father back to the old house in the countryside.

"Last Night Star" is one of the Taiwanese TV dramas introduced by the mainland in the mid-1980s. At that time, the drama was very popular throughout the country, and it was popular with Kou Shixun, Chen Shali and others, and it also became a well-known romance drama for mainland audiences. The theme song of the same name was the most popular song on radio that year, and only a tape containing the theme song and the theme song of the TV series "A Cut of Plum" was released, and it was covered many times.

In the mid-to-late 1980s, Qiong Yao's novels began to be adapted into TV dramas with the heat of publication, the main works are "Several Degrees of Sunset Red", "Smoke and Rain", "Deep in the Courtyard", "On the Side of the Water", etc., although there is basically no jump out of the difficult boy to meet the nobleman, the talented woman, the infatuated and negative man and other story prototypes, but due to the twists and turns of the storyline, the subtle and beautiful framing, the rhetorical and gorgeous dialogue, quickly won the audience applause.

The Qiong Yao dramas in the mid-to-late 1980s were basically produced by Huashi. Released in January 1986, "Several Degrees of Sunset Red" is a Republic of China love drama starring Qin Han and Liu Xuehua. The drama is the first TV series adapted from Qiong Yao's novel, telling the love story between Mengzhu, Mingyuan, Xiaocheng and Mutian during the War of Resistance.

"A Few Degrees of Sunset Red" caused a huge response after the premiere in Taiwan, Qin Han once again created the peak of his career, Liu Xuehua has been well known to Taiwanese audiences since then, and in August of the same year, Huashi produced "Smoke and Rain", also starring Qin Han and Liu Xuehua. Qiong Yao has also begun the filming and production of many TV series since then.

In October 1987, Huashi produced the love ethics drama "Courtyard Deep", which is also based on Qiong Yao's novel of the same name, starring Qin Han and Liu Xuehua, telling the twists and turns of the love experience between Zhang Hanyan and Bai Peiwen.

The drama achieved a super high rating of more than 50% when it premiered in Taiwan, creating the peak of Qiong Yao drama in the 80s, and the lead actors Qin Han and Liu Xuehua also won the Best Actor and Actress Award at the First Chinese Film and Television Award "Golden Lion Award" in Paris, France in 1987.

In early 1988, "Courtyard Deep" was followed by another Qiongyao drama "On the Side of the Water", with the same director Liu Lili as the previous Qiongyao dramas, and the same starring Qin Han and Liu Xuehua. The show's ratings when it premiered in Taiwan were not very high, and it was much worse than the previous ratings of "Courtyard Deep". Despite this, the girl "Du Xiaoshuang", played by Liu Xuehua, who is "on the side of the water" in the play, still remains in people's infinite memories.

In 1988, Taiwan released a number of classic romance dramas, in addition to "On the Side of the Water" and "Jinghua Smoke and Clouds" produced by Huashi, in the same year, there were also "August Laurel Flowers" produced by Taiwan Television, "Love is Priceless" produced by China Television, and so on.

"August Laurel Flowers" is produced by Yang Peipei, directed by Ju Jueliang, starring Liu Songren, Su Mingming, Michelle, Shen Mengsheng, and a number of star-level "green leaves" such as Lei Ming, Cao Jian, Li Liqun, and Jiang Ming. It depicts the bumpy and legendary life of Hu Xueyan, a "red-top businessman", although rich and invincible, but unable to stay with true love in his life.

With the popularity of "August Laurel Flowers" in the mainland, we re-acquainted with Rowan, we know that the original Hong Kong singers can also sing Chinese songs, and sing so poignantly, so breathless, the theme song "Dust Edge" is also a song that I like to sing in karaoke.

"Love is Priceless" is a romance drama directed by Lai Shuiqing and starring Kou Shixun, Zhang Chenguang, Qi Meizhen, Qiu Yuting and Chen Shali, which was well received in Taiwan after broadcasting and also attracted attention in the mainland, hong Kong actor Qi Meizhen played He Yuqing in the play, and the drama is also the only Taiwanese drama in which Qi Meizhen participated.

"Love is Priceless" is one of the representative works of Taiwanese TV dramas, this drama can be described as a combination of gold, the plot of diamonds, excellent interpretation, and the achievement of a legend in the history of treasure island television. At that time, the theme song of the play was a street-known and catchy song, and this TV series successfully won out many newcomers, in addition to Kou Shixun, Zhang Chenguang and Qi Meizhen were all broken into the mainland by this drama. For Zhang Chenguang, the later Taiwanese romance drama is basically his world.

"August Laurel Flowers" and "Priceless Love" are the classic dramas of that year, but in the competition for the annual ratings championship, they still lost to Huashi's drama "Jinghua Smoke Cloud", because "Jinghua Smoke Cloud" has Zhao Yazhi!

Zhao Yazhi is one of the four major Huadan of Hong Kong Wireless, and has cooperated with almost all the first-line male stars in the film and television industry. She starred in TV series such as "Chu Liuxiang", "Shanghai Beach", "Flying Eagle", "Magic Land Taoyuan" and other TV series that swept the mainland, Hong Kong, Taiwan, the United States and Canada, and her works also won the gold medal award of the New York International Film and Television Festival.

"Jinghua Smoke Cloud" this big production can invite Zhao Yazhi to come back, it took a lot of effort, the Taiwan side of the Hong Kong actress to come to Taiwan to shoot a drama attaches great importance to, in addition to the enthusiasm of the Taiwanese people, the script excellence, the first protagonist position, to give the highest remuneration, but also asked her to be awarded at the 1987 Golden Horse Awards ceremony.

"Jinghua Smoke and Clouds" is a classic masterpiece by the literary master Mr. Lin Yutang, which is a rather peak work in the history of modern and contemporary literature, describing the rise and fall of the three major families in the context of the impact and collision of traditional Chinese culture and modern revolution.

For the role of Yao Mulan, Mr. Lin once had a famous saying "If you are a daughter, you must be Mulan", Mulan is generous, rational, tolerant, tolerant, generous, wise, perseverance, and benevolent. Lin Daiyu must be raised to go home, and Yao Mulan can handle the housework when she marries home. Yao Mulan is the epitome of traditional Chinese female wisdom, she will tell you how to live, how to face difficulties, how to deal with crises.

Understanding what kind of work Jinghua Yanyun is, and what kind of a person Yao Mulan is, it is not difficult to understand why Zhao Yazhi, who has been retired for a long time, wants to take over this scene. In 1987, the 33-year-old Zhao Yazhi starred in the role of Yao Mulan in "Beijing Smoke and Clouds", from young to old, Zhao Yazhi performed Yao Mulan's colorful and tortuous life. When zhao Yazhi took over this play, she was already a wife and a mother, experienced the setbacks and pains and failures of marriage, and found the happiness of her life, and had a rich experience of life, playing Yao Mulan can be said to be handy, and the grasp and portrayal of the psychological activities of the characters between a smile are quite in place.

Due to Zhao Yazhi's dedication to the performance, the play won the Best Dramatic Work Award at the 24th Taiwan Golden Bell Awards in 1989.

Before this play, Zhao Yazhi filmed mostly to make a living, after this play, Zhao Yazhi "to see how the script" is, filming is an artistic pursuit, is to integrate their own profound life experience into the role to show life, but also to experience the profound cultural heritage of the Chinese nation, this play can be said to be a sign of Zhao Yazhi's mature acting skills.

After "Jinghua Smoke and Clouds", Zhao Yazhi became the highest paid Hong Kong actress in Taiwan, and in the 90s, Zhao Yazhi ushered in the second peak of her personal acting career with classic Taiwan dramas such as "Joke about Qianlong", "The Legend of the New White Lady", "Qin Shi Huang and A Fangnu" and other classic Taiwan dramas.
